Common Name8-[(1s,2r)-2-hydroxy-1-methoxy-3-methylbut-3-en-1-yl]-7-methoxychromen-2-one
DescriptionMurracarpin belongs to the class of organic compounds known as coumarins and derivatives. These are polycyclic aromatic compounds containing a 1-benzopyran moiety with a ketone group at the C2 carbon atom (1-benzopyran-2-one). 8-[(1s,2r)-2-hydroxy-1-methoxy-3-methylbut-3-en-1-yl]-7-methoxychromen-2-one is found in Murraya paniculata. 8-[(1s,2r)-2-hydroxy-1-methoxy-3-methylbut-3-en-1-yl]-7-methoxychromen-2-one was first documented in 2010 (PMID: 20738224). Based on a literature review very few articles have been published on Murracarpin (PMID: 24694618).
